Output 6114080230a0ecf4184fbc972b6fdcd2bcb9af4fac0ed9e0d838772eea8012ac:0

value
3778467
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1fe7786f829b27d114dcde5bed159b96fea995c9 OP_EQUAL
address
34biALe4PFwp5PUs1DNZ9eJx4prpYTvnsU
transaction
6114080230a0ecf4184fbc972b6fdcd2bcb9af4fac0ed9e0d838772eea8012ac
spent
true